Omavathi
ఓమావతి“One who possesses the sacred Om or is divine.”
Omavathi is derived from the sacred Sanskrit syllable 'Om', representing the primordial sound of the universe, combined with the suffix 'vathi' meaning possessing or having. It signifies a person who is spiritually enlightened and holds the divine essence of the cosmic vibration. The name is rooted in Vedic tradition and is commonly used in South Indian cultures, particularly in Telugu-speaking regions.
